#18b391 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#18b391 is composed of 9.4% red, 70.2% green and 56.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 86.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 19%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 166.8 degrees, a saturation of 76.4% and a lightness of 39.8%. #18b391 color hex could be obtained by blending #30ffff with #006723.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

#18b391 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#18b391 has RGB values of R:24, G:179, B:145 and CMYK values of C:0.87, M:0, Y:0.19,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 1618833.
